Peppermint Bark Hearts

Ingredients

  • 2-boxes or bags miniature candy canes
  • (you will need 2 candy
  • canes to make one heart)
  • my one box of 32 mini candy canes yield 16 hearts.
  • 1-24 oz Block Vanilla Almond Bark
  • or Vanilla Candy Coating

Details

Preparation

Step 1

Line a cookie sheet with waxed paper. Or line
your counter top with waxed paper that's the
easiest for me. Arrange candy canes on waxed paper
in groups of two form into a heart shape.
Melt vanilla flavored coating or almond bark.
(Melt on the defrost setting of you microwave
in 3 minute intervals).
It usually takes about 5-6 minutes to melt a full
block of candy coating. Spoon or pipe candy coating
into centers of hearts to fill spaces.

I used my pastry tool set pipe the coating in
the hearts. You can use a pasty bag with a tip
or a small zip lock bag and just cut off the end.
Crush some candy canes in a bag and sprinkle on top
of the coating in the middle of the hearts. Let harden
and store in airtight container, gift bags or a tissue
lined tin. I like to add some additional peppermint bark
that I made from chocolate and vanilla bark.
I like to place the peppermint hearts on top of the bark
in a really pretty box.
These make beautiful teacher gifts.
